Contract Furnishings - A Color Scheme to Sure Turn Heads
Project Summary
Late in the Fall of 2015, Major Painting was approached by the Owner of Contract Furnishings and his team of designers to come up with a new look for their old, and out dated building. The goal was to bring more curb appeal to the old 6,500 square foot building. The original colors had faded tremendously, giving the building little to no flare, therefore not standing out, although it being on one of the busiest streets in the heart of Kansas City, Missouri.

Project Scope
Contract Furnishings' amazing designers came up with a subtle, but elegant color scheme just hours before the project started. Due to the building not being painted in over a decade, the first step of the process was to power wash the building in order to remove any dirt or grime that could interfere with the paint adhering to the surface properly. After the surfaces was cleaned, Major Painting's crew went back with an elastomeric caulk and filled any cracks in the blocks or holes from previous signage. The third step was to start our first coat.
The painted used for this project was Sherwin Williams ConFlex XL High Build Coating. This coating from Sherwin Williams is an elastomeric waterproof coating that protects masonry and concrete surfaces from water penetration. Conflex, the light grey color, SW 7066 Gray Matters, was used everywhere for the first coat, and for 3/4 of the building on the second coat. The second product used was Benjamin Moore's top of the line exterior paint, Aura. Aura holds its sheen very well and has a very uniformed look after applied unlike any other product on the market. It is showcased on the building as the dark grey accent color, Benjamin Moore Kendall Charcoal HC-166, and as the white trim, Benjamin Moore White Dove OC-17.
The final touch was caulking the North side of the building to the sidewalk to ensure no water could penetrate the building. Masterseal NP1 caulking sealant was used for this.
